急性细菌感染期间中性粒细胞运动受损。

Impaired neutrophil locomotion during acute bacterial infections.

作者信息

Althaus D, Keller H U, Hess M W, Cottier H

出版信息

Int Arch Allergy Appl Immunol. 1980;61(3):321-8. doi: 10.1159/000232454.

DOI:10.1159/000232454
PMID:7353904
Abstract

Neutrophils from patients with acute bacterial infections show a marked decrease in random as well as directional locomotion in vitro. The further analysis of the data suggests that defective directional locomotion is due to impaired locomotion and not to impaired chemotaxis. The defect disappeared almost completely with clinical recovery. There was no direct correlation between impaired directional neutrophil locomotion and the proportion of band forms in the neutrophil population. Plasma obtained from patients with acute bacterial infections showed no 'spontaneous' chemotactic activity and immune complex-induced cytotaxin formation was normal in vitro. Neutrophils from 2 patients with viral pneumonia showed normal locomotion.

摘要

急性细菌感染患者的中性粒细胞在体外随机运动以及定向运动均显著减少。对数据的进一步分析表明,定向运动缺陷是由于运动能力受损而非趋化性受损所致。随着临床康复,该缺陷几乎完全消失。中性粒细胞定向运动受损与中性粒细胞群体中杆状核细胞比例之间无直接关联。急性细菌感染患者的血浆未显示“自发”趋化活性,且体外免疫复合物诱导的细胞趋化素形成正常。两名病毒性肺炎患者的中性粒细胞运动正常。
